Went around to a few dealers today. At one Ford dealer an 04 Mustang convert & hardtop were unlocked as was an 05 hardtop.
Plenty of headroom in the 04 convertible but my head was hitting the roof in the hardtop. Seat travel was good except for going down. Tried getting in the backseat of the hardtop. Once in I couldn't sit straight up - had to lean over, back window slant kills the headroom. I couldn't unbend my legs, nor flip the seatback back once I got in. Backseat is mainly for kids & dogs.
I didn't sit to long in the 05, got dirty looks from one guy walking around the lot. The base model 05 was parked off the sidewalk with traffic whizzing by 8 feet away. Plus I didn't want the police stopping asking what I'm doing sitting in the car.
Anyway its a bit of an improvement over iterior space of the 04. Plenty of legroom. Seat travels far enough back, the floor must of been lowered or the seat lowers more, I had about three inches above my head to the roof. My head also didn't brush the roof opening getting in & out of the 05 but did on the 04. I run the seat back to where is was good for me.
I'm 5' 11" tall.
Looking in the backseat, the front backrest was about 4 inches from the rear seat cushion. No room for adults. Didn't even attempt to get back there.
You can really sit low in this car. It was a strain on the left arm reaching up to rest it on the windowsill ledge. The console is pretty tall, so your right arm is right there at the center armrest.
With a slight recline to the backrest and from my sitting position I was able to reach all the controls & buttons with my right hand without having to reach forward.
The shift lever blocks the lowest row of buttons when in park. Console storage box was rather smallish, as was the glove box.
I was able to push the rear view mirror up high enough to get it out of my eyeline. Can't do that with GM's OnStar mirror.
Rear outward vision was good, the quarter window cut outs helps. Spoiler lets you know where the end of the car is.
Vision out the front was good, looking out over a flat hood.
Judging by all the hand & fingerprints all over the glass & body, its getting alot of people looking at it.
